Specialized Off-Road’s Matt Beers joins the Ask a Cycling Coach Podcast to break down his Big Sugar Gravel victory and mind-blowing power numbers — averaging 431 watts for over two hours to win the Lifetime Grand Prix finale. Matt and Jonathan dig into his race tactics, the violent early efforts that split the field, and how teamwork and smart fueling (150g carbs + 600mg caffeine per hour!) powered the win. They also compare gravel vs. MTB dynamics, talk mechanicals, and preview Matt’s next challenge at Gravel Burn South Africa.
